THE INGREDIENTS
- 300g dried macaroni pasta
- 40g Coles Australian Salted Butter
- 2 tbsp Coles White Plain Flour
- 2 cups reduced fat milk.
- 3/4 cup reduced-fat grated pizza cheese.
- 425g can tuna in Springwater, drained, flaked.
INSTRUCTIONS
- Preheat BBQ for indirect cooking at 180 °C
- Light your Weber Side burner, fill the Weber Casserole dish with water with a dash of salt and wait until boiling water, add 300g dried macaroni pasta, and cook until al dente. Once cooked, drain water.
- Preheat saucepan on side burner over medium heat. Add flour. Cook, stirring, for 1 minute or until bubbling. Remove from heat. Gradually stir in milk until combined. Return to heat. Cook, stirring constantly, for 3 to 4 minutes or until sauce boils and thickens. Remove from heat. Stir in 1/4 cup cheese.
- Add to pasta with tuna and reserved cooking liquid. Toss to combine. Spoon mixture into casserole dish. Dress with remaining cheese. Place into center of BBQ that has been preheated and bake for 12 to 15 minutes or until cheese is melted and golden. Serve!!
